feat(mir): Phase 143 P1 - Add parse_string pattern to canonicalizer
Expand loop canonicalizer to recognize parse_string patterns with both
continue (escape handling) and return (quote found) statements.
## Implementation
### New Pattern Detection (ast_feature_extractor.rs)
- Add `detect_parse_string_pattern()` function
- Support nested continue detection using `has_continue_node()` helper
- Recognize both return and continue in same loop body
- Return ParseStringInfo { carrier_name, delta, body_stmts }
- ~120 lines added
### Canonicalizer Integration (canonicalizer.rs)
- Try parse_string pattern first (most specific)
- Build LoopSkeleton with HeaderCond, Body, Update steps
- Set ExitContract: has_continue=true, has_return=true
- Route to Pattern4Continue (both exits present)
- ~45 lines modified
### Export Chain
- Add re-exports through 7 module levels:
ast_feature_extractor → patterns → joinir → control_flow → builder → mir
- 10 lines total across 7 files
### Unit Test
- Add `test_parse_string_pattern_recognized()` in canonicalizer.rs
- Verify skeleton structure (3+ steps)
- Verify carrier (name="p", delta=1, role=Counter)
- Verify exit contract (continue=true, return=true, break=false)
- Verify routing decision (Pattern4Continue, no missing_caps)
- ~180 lines added
## Target Pattern
`tools/selfhost/test_pattern4_parse_string.hako`
Pattern structure:
- Check for closing quote → return
- Check for escape sequence → continue (nested inside another if)
- Regular character processing → p++
## Results
- ✅ Strict parity green: Pattern4Continue
- ✅ All 19 unit tests pass
- ✅ Nested continue detection working
- ✅ ExitContract correctly set (first pattern with both continue+return)
- ✅ Default behavior unchanged
## Technical Challenges
1. Nested continue detection required recursive search
2. First pattern with both has_continue=true AND has_return=true
3. Variable step updates (p++ vs p+=2) handled with base delta

feat(canonicalizer): Phase 143-P0 - parse_number pattern support
Add parse_number pattern recognition to canonicalizer, expanding adaptation
range for digit collection loops with break in THEN clause.
## Changes
### New Recognizer (ast_feature_extractor.rs)
- `detect_parse_number_pattern()`: Detects `if invalid { break }` pattern
- `ParseNumberInfo`: Struct for extracted pattern info
- ~150 lines added
### Canonicalizer Integration (canonicalizer.rs)
- Parse_number pattern detection before skip_whitespace
- LoopSkeleton construction with 4 steps (Header + Body x2 + Update)
- Routes to Pattern2Break (has_break=true)
- ~60 lines modified
### Export Chain (6 files)
- patterns/mod.rs → joinir/mod.rs → control_flow/mod.rs
- builder.rs → mir/mod.rs
- 8 lines total
### Tests
- `test_parse_number_pattern_recognized()`: Unit test for recognition
- Strict parity verification: GREEN (canonical and router agree)
- ~130 lines added
## Pattern Comparison
| Aspect | Skip Whitespace | Parse Number |
|--------|----------------|--------------|
| Break location | ELSE clause | THEN clause |
| Pattern | `if cond { update } else { break }` | `if invalid { break } rest... update` |
| Body after if | None | Required (result append) |
